Peter Howard Hannon, 58, of Humarock, passed away unexpectedly on April 16, 2013. Peter was an amazingly talented man, mastering interests from playing guitar, to photography, to jewelry design and computers. His photographs of Humarock, Scituate and Marshfield were sold in galleries and shops across the area and bring memories of the beach to people around the country. The former owner of the Humarock Cheesecake Company/Cheesecakes Etc., his friends and family will miss his kitchen experiments, which could range from incredible main dishes to delectable desserts – and were always a success.
Peter’s careers followed his interests and talents. He most recently worked at Deer Hill Elementary School in Cohasset, where coworkers will miss his hard work and friendly smile. He also worked as manager of AAA Appliance Sales in Hanover, manager of several Off-Track Bedding stores on the South Shore, and was store manager at Fretter in Hanover. Peter also worked as a repair tech at Friden Alcatel, and as a Relator for Mass Bay Associates in Marshfield. He started his long career path shortly after high school with Boston Whaler.
A 1973 graduate of North Quincy High School, Peter also attended U Mass-Amherst. He was the son of the late John and Priscilla Hannon of Quincy and Humarock.
